Why Indian-specific nutrition matters

The two most common reasons GLP-1 progress stalls are low protein and low fibre — both harder to manage on a typical Indian plate when appetite drops. Generic Western diet charts don't survive contact with a real Indian kitchen. Guidance built around your food does.

I'm vegetarian. Will this work for me?

Yes — vegetarian protein is exactly where most guidance fails, and it's a core focus: dal, paneer, curd, soya, and practical combinations that hit targets.
